linux嵌入式软件开发,标准版_FF45

linux嵌入式软件开发,标准版_FF45

huangpingyue 2024-12-26 科学 5 次浏览 0个评论
Linux嵌入式软件开发,涉及标准版_FF45,主要针对嵌入式系统进行开发,利用Linux操作系统实现高效的软件解决方案。

Linux嵌入式软件开发:探索标准版FF45的无限可能

在信息技术飞速发展的今天,嵌入式系统已经成为各行各业不可或缺的一部分,而Linux作为开源操作系统,凭借其稳定性、可定制性和广泛的应用场景,成为嵌入式软件开发的首选平台,本文将带您走进Linux嵌入式软件开发的世界,探索标准版FF45的无限可能。

Linux嵌入式软件开发概述

1、嵌入式系统简介

嵌入式系统是指将计算机技术应用于各种设备中,实现特定功能的系统,它具有体积小、功耗低、可靠性高等特点,随着物联网、智能家居等领域的兴起,嵌入式系统在各个行业得到了广泛应用。

2、Linux嵌入式软件开发优势

(1)开源:Linux作为开源操作系统,拥有庞大的开发者社区,可以方便地获取技术支持和资源。

(2)稳定性:Linux具有出色的稳定性,能够满足嵌入式系统对长时间运行的需求。

(3)可定制性:Linux具有高度的可定制性,可以根据实际需求进行裁剪和优化。

(4)广泛的应用场景:Linux在各个行业都有广泛应用,如工业控制、消费电子、通信设备等。

标准版FF45简介

标准版FF45是一款基于Linux内核的嵌入式开发板,具有高性能、低功耗、高集成度等特点,以下是其主要特点:

1、高性能:采用高性能处理器,运行速度快,满足嵌入式系统对性能的需求。

2、低功耗:采用低功耗设计,降低系统功耗,延长电池寿命。

3、高集成度:集成多种外设,如以太网、USB、串口等,方便开发者进行扩展。

4、可扩展性:支持多种接口,如PCIe、HDMI等,满足不同应用场景的需求。

Linux嵌入式软件开发实践

1、开发环境搭建

(1)选择合适的Linux发行版:如Ubuntu、CentOS等。

(2)安装交叉编译工具链:如gcc、g++等。

(3)安装开发工具:如Eclipse、Qt Creator等。

2、驱动开发

(1)分析硬件手册,了解硬件特性。

(2)编写驱动程序,实现硬件与Linux内核的交互。

(3)测试驱动程序,确保其稳定运行。

3、应用程序开发

(1)根据需求选择合适的编程语言,如C、C++、Python等。

(2)开发应用程序,实现特定功能。

(3)测试应用程序,确保其稳定运行。

4、系统集成与优化

(1)将应用程序集成到系统中。

(2)对系统进行优化,提高性能和稳定性。

(3)进行系统测试,确保其满足需求。

标准版FF45应用案例

1、工业控制:利用标准版FF45的高性能和稳定性,实现工业自动化控制。

2、消费电子:如智能家居、智能穿戴设备等,利用标准版FF45的低功耗和高集成度,实现便捷的应用。

3、通信设备:如路由器、交换机等,利用标准版FF45的网络功能,实现高效的数据传输。

4、物联网:利用标准版FF45的无线通信能力,实现物联网设备的互联互通。

Linux嵌入式软件开发具有广泛的应用前景,标准版FF45作为一款高性能、低功耗、高集成度的开发板,为嵌入式开发者提供了丰富的可能性,随着技术的不断发展,相信Linux嵌入式软件开发将在各个领域发挥越来越重要的作用。

linux嵌入式软件开发,标准版_FF45

转载请注明来自成都大力优划科技有限公司,本文标题:《linux嵌入式软件开发,标准版_FF45》

百度分享代码,如果开启HTTPS请参考李洋个人博客
每一天,每一秒,你所做的决定都会改变你的人生!

发表评论

快捷回复:

评论列表 (暂无评论,5人围观)参与讨论

还没有评论,来说两句吧...

Top